The desert festival just got a serious dose of K-pop power. Coachella 2026 has officially unveiled its lineup, and three of the biggest names in Korean music are on the bill—Big Bang, Taemin of SHINee, and rookie girl group KATSEYE. The announcement, made on September 16, immediately sent fans into a frenzy online.
K-pop shines at Coachella
KATSEYE will kick things off on April 11 and 18, marking the girl group’s first-ever Coachella stage since debuting only a year ago. Taemin, the SHINee star who’s carved a strong solo career, is slated for April 12 and 19.
Then comes the heavy hitter—Big Bang. The legendary boy group will perform on April 13 and 20, making their long-awaited Coachella debut while celebrating a huge milestone: their 20th anniversary.
For longtime fans, it’s almost poetic. Big Bang had been scheduled to appear at Coachella 2020 before the pandemic wiped out the festival. Now, six years later, the group finally gets its moment.
A star-studded lineup
Of course, Coachella isn’t just about K-pop. The 2026 lineup also boasts international names like Sabrina Carpenter, Justin Bieber, Karol G, The xx, Anyma, and rising star Edison Rey.
Japanese performers like Fujii Kaze and Creepy Nuts will further highlight Asia's increasing prominence on international music stages.
Since its founding in 1999, Coachella has grown to become the biggest music festival in the United States, bringing more than 200,000 people to Indio, California, each year. The festival is well-known for its diverse lineup, which includes hip-hop, pop, rock, and EDM. Its acceptance of K-pop further solidifies the genre's popularity.

Buzz around the world
Social media is already buzzing over the news, with "Big Bang at Coachella" trending in a matter of hours. Fans are calling it both a long-overdue return and a perfect anniversary gift.
For SHINee fans, Taemin's inclusion heightens the suspense, and KATSEYE's quick ascent demonstrates how quickly up-and-coming performers can make an impression at international festivals.
